Item Description
Opening on July 17, 1967 at the Moore Gallery in San Francisco, CA. the "Joint Show" was the first of its kind. It featured the so called "Big Five" of the prominent psychedelic poster artists, all displayed at a single show. Each of the five artists - Wes Wilson, Rick Griffin, Victor Moscoso, Alton Kelley and Stanley Mouse created a poster exclusively for this show. Offered here is Wes Wilson's poster design, a large 25x37.5" stiff paper poster done in reflective metallic tones and showing a nude woman, her body comprised of text regarding the artists and the show. In her hand she holds a yin and yang symbol, which is comprised of text and reads "Joint Show." This is the Type 3 first printing, printed on foil stock.
